This 4-hour Cannes shore trip visits two popular towns in the French Riviera. Your driver-guide takes you to seaside town of Antibes and the medieval village of St Paul de Vence. A short drive along Cannes exclusive Croisette Boulevard with the Film Festival Palace is also included.
After meeting your driver-guide at the pier in Cannes you start the journey towards Antibes by driving along the Croisette Boulevard, lined with 5 Stars hotels, designer boutiques and the Cannes Film Festival Palace which gives Cannes its renowned "Hollywood" atmosphere.
Your first stop is the very famous Cap d'Antibes, which is considered the most exclusive area of the Cote d'Azur. You'll see the private port of billionaires and walk past their massive luxurious yachts. You'll have a chance to stroll on 16th Century ramparts along the sea side and meander through the local covered Provencal market. The Chateau Grimaldi, which sits above the town, was used as a studio by painter, Picasso.
Your next stop is the Provencal hilltop town of Saint Paul de Vence. This medieval jewel has long been known for its artists and it is where many painters and actors live today. You can walk the town's medieval walls and through its narrow and crowded main street to enjoy the many art galleries and boutiques. If you are interested in modern art you can consider a stop at the Maeght Foundation Gallery or the Chapel of the Rosary.
At the end of the tour your driver-guide can bring you back to the pier in Cannes or if you wish, they can drop you off in Cannes old town and then you can make your way back to the pier on your own. The old town is about one mile from the cruise pier.
